#d9d586 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9d586 is composed of 85.1% red, 83.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 57.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 68.8%. #d9d586 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3ab0d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#d9d586 color description : Very soft yellow.
#d9d586 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9d586 has RGB values of R:217, G:213,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.38,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14275974.

Shades and Tints of #d9d586
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d04 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9d586
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b4ab is the less saturated color, while #fef661 is the most saturated one.
